What is vegetable oil refining in a vegetable oil solvent extraction plant?

Impurities are a given in crude oil obtain from solvent extraction facilities or oil expellers. Removing the contaminants to make the oil edible is know as “refining.” The term “oil refinery” refers to a group of refining procedures that can purge oil of free fatty acids (FFA), color, off-flavor, gums, waxes, phospholipids, and other contaminants. For example, a vegetable oil refinery is requiry for animal or vegetable oils and fats to  use for frying and cooking.

Vegetable Oil Refining Plant Process: 

  • Degumming

Eliminate gums from crude oil to enhance storage, edibility, and performance in the downstream neutralizing phase.

  • Neutralizing

Caustic soda removes Free-Fatty Acids (FFAs) (NaOH). In this procedure, soap stock is produce.

  • Decolorizing/Bleaching

Get rid of the oil-based color pigments.

  • Deodorizing

Eliminate unpleasant aromas and odors that are caused by natural processes or by the use of high heat in food preparation.

  •  Dewaxing (Optional)

Wax is a component of oils like sunflower oil and maize germ oil (corn oil). These waxes cause the oil to appear cloudy at low temperatures. Therefore, dewaxing should consider while processing these oil seeds in very cold climates.
